Раздел OSX не монтируется. Разрешения кажутся неправильными

OS X крутилась и крутилась при попытке выключения, поэтому я удерживал кнопку ⌽ Power, чтобы принудительно выключить.

Текущая ситуация:

  1. Я не могу загрузиться в OS X напрямую, сначала мне нужно загрузиться в однопользовательском режиме и вручную смонтировать раздел OS X ( /sbin/mount -uw /), затем перезагрузиться, и он работает.
  2. Права доступа к папкам на стороне Windows неверны, даже если администратор не может сохранить файл на рабочий стол и т. д.
  3. Я удаленно подключаюсь к рабочему столу (XP) через Citrix, и когда я пытаюсь скопировать папку в OS X с рабочего стола Citrix XP (диск OS X появляется в Windows), он создает папку, а затем говорит, что не может писать в нее. Проверка в OS X показывает, что папка создана как доступная только для чтения для всех.

2 (*) и 3 могут быть не связаны и требуют альтернативного потока (с удовольствием создам такой), но я привожу их здесь для полноты картины.

Возможные причины:

  1. Мой компьютер медленно засыпал, поэтому я выполнил следующие команды в терминале на основе статьи о проблемах с Mavericks , а затем восстановил разрешения.

    sudo defaults write /System/Library/LaunchDaemons/com.apple.coreservices.appleevents ExitTimeOut -int 1
    
    sudo defaults write /System/Library/LaunchDaemons/com.apple.securityd ExitTimeOut -int 1
    
    sudo defaults write /System/Library/LaunchDaemons/com.apple.mDNSResponder ExitTimeOut -int 1
    
    sudo defaults write /System/Library/LaunchDaemons/com.apple.diskarbitrationd ExitTimeOut -int 1
    
    sudo defaults write /System/Library/LaunchAgents/com.apple.coreservices.appleid.authentication ExitTimeOut -int 1
    
  2. Недавнее обновление до Windows 8.1

Что я пробовал:

  1. Дисковая утилита из OS X, раздел восстановления и TechTool edrive (версия, совместимая с 10.9). Полученные результаты:

    Неверное количество потоков, но не могу исправить.

    Восстановление разрешений просто имеет проблему с одним принтером.

  2. Techtool Pro (отказывается выполнять перестроение тома)

  3. fsck

*) Иногда я могу заставить OS X монтироваться в этих программах, а иногда нет.

Есть ли проблема с разрешениями или таблицей разделов или что-то еще? Кто-нибудь знает, как вернуть настройки командной строки к исходным значениям?

Моя установка:
MacBook Pro 2011 17" (сбой графического процессора кажется неизбежным)
Bootcamp с OS X 10.9 и Win 8.1
MacDrive (на стороне Windows)
Parallels 8

Ответы (2)

Хорошо, мне удалось исправить, но мне пришлось заплатить немного денег.

Я запустил Disk Warrior с диска TechTool Pro, и проблема была исправлена. Ниже информация, которую он вернул.

• 1 файл имел повторяющийся идентификатор, который был исправлен.!
! • 17 файлов имели запись каталога с неверным значением кодировки текста, которая была исправлена.! ! • 1 папка имела пользовательский значок, который оказался поврежденным.!
! • В 2 папках была запись каталога с неправильным флагом пользовательского значка, который был исправлен.!
! • В 3 папках была исправлена ​​запись каталога с неверным значением кодировки текста.! ! • Исправлены неверные значения в Volume Information.!
! • Критические значения в Volume Information были неверны и были исправлены.!

Вы можете попробовать переустановить OS X из раздела восстановления . Если вы сначала не удалите целевой том из Дисковой утилиты, параметр «Переустановить OS X» установит новую копию OS X поверх текущей установки. Он должен хранить пользовательские файлы и настройки, поэтому нет необходимости даже в резервной копии. Это устранило проблему, из-за которой я не мог запуститься в OS X.

Если у вас еще нет резервных копий, вы можете использовать Дисковую утилиту, чтобы сохранить образ диска на внешний диск или скопировать файлы на внешний диск в однопользовательском режиме .

Я не думаю, что это поможет, но вы можете отменить изменения в списках запуска, выполнив эти команды в однопользовательском режиме:

sudo defaults delete /System/Library/LaunchDaemons/com.apple.coreservices.appleevents ExitTimeOut
sudo defaults delete /System/Library/LaunchDaemons/com.apple.securityd ExitTimeOut
sudo defaults delete /System/Library/LaunchDaemons/com.apple.mDNSResponder ExitTimeOut
sudo defaults delete /System/Library/LaunchDaemons/com.apple.diskarbitrationd ExitTimeOut
sudo defaults delete /System/Library/LaunchAgents/com.apple.coreservices.appleid.authentication ExitTimeOut
Эй, спасибо за ответ. К сожалению, диск монтируется только для чтения при загрузке с раздела TTP и восстановления .... Я пытался заставить его монтировать запись, но не удалось. Кажется, что запись монтируется только в однопользовательском режиме с использованием mount -uw... Похоже, проблема похожа на apple.stackexchange.com/questions/116432/…